Now, onto the good stuff! There are so many great tourist attractions in Baton Rouge. One must-visit spot is the Louisiana State Capitol, which is the tallest capitol building in the United States. You can also explore the USS Kidd, a WWII destroyer that has been converted into a museum. And of course, no trip to Baton Rouge would be complete without a visit to the world-famous LSU Tiger Stadium.

Architecture in Baton Rouge
Baton Rouge is home to some of the most stunning architecture in the United States. One example is the Old Louisiana State Capitol, which was built in the mid-19th century and features a Gothic-inspired design. The Shaw Center for the Arts is another architectural marvel, with its sleek and modern design.
Local Culture in Baton Rouge
The culture of Baton Rouge is a unique blend of Creole, Cajun, and Southern influences. Music is a big part of the city's culture, with many local musicians playing jazz, blues, and zydeco. The city also hosts a variety of festivals throughout the year, including the Louisiana Cajun-Zydeco Festival and the Bayou Country Superfest.
Food in Baton Rouge
If you're a foodie, you'll love Baton Rouge. The city is known for its unique blend of Creole and Cajun flavors, which can be found in everything from gumbo to jambalaya. Some must-try dishes include crawfish étouffée, red beans and rice, and beignets.
Exploring Baton Rouge's History
Baton Rouge has a rich and fascinating history, with roots that stretch back to the Native American tribes that once inhabited the area. Visitors can explore this history at sites like the Louisiana State Museum, which showcases artifacts and exhibits related to the state's history. The Magnolia Mound Plantation is another great spot to learn about Baton Rouge's past, with its well-preserved 18th-century architecture and beautiful gardens.
The Civil War in Baton Rouge
Baton Rouge played a significant role in the Civil War, with both Union and Confederate forces occupying the city at different times. Visitors can explore this history at sites like the Port Hudson State Historic Site, which was the site of a major battle during the war.
